Japan’s official economic growth figures have revised showing a 0.4% increase in GDP in the last 3 months of 20123 compared to the previous year this comes after the second consecutive quarter of economic contraction which is typically considered a technical recession however the revised figures are below expectations and private

Consumption which makes up 60% of the economy fell by 0.3% the bank of Japan’s interest rates are expected to rise making the Yen less attractive to Global Investors
